PBS News Hour, previously stylized as PBS NewsHour, is an American evening television news program broadcast on over 350 PBS member stations since October 20, 1975. It airs seven nights a week, and is known for its in-depth coverage of issues and current events.
GMA3 is a spinoff/third hour of GMA that was originally hosted by Michael Strahan and Sara Haines. The show premiered on September 10, 2018, under the title of GMA Day, and later became known as GMA3 on January 28, 2019, with Strahan and Sara being the subtitle.
First Things First is an American sports and entertainment talk show starring Nick Wright, Chris Broussard, and Kevin Wildes.Originally titled First Things First with Cris Carter and Nick Wright, the series premiered on Fox Sports 1 (FS1) on September 5, 2017. [2]

ALF is an American television sitcom that aired on NBC from September 22, 1986, to March 24, 1990.. The titular character, ALF, an acronym for "Alien Life Form", but whose real name is Gordon Shumway, crash-lands in the garage of the suburban middle-class Tanner family. [3]
